Fuel Efficiency of the 2023 Honda CRV Hybrid AWD

Okay, so the big question everyone asks: What kind of fuel efficiency are we talking about with the 2023 Honda CRV Hybrid AWD? Well, you'll be pleased to know it's pretty impressive. The EPA estimates usually put it around 40 MPG in the city, 34 MPG on the highway, and 37 MPG combined. These numbers are fantastic for an SUV, especially one with all-wheel drive. What this means for you is fewer trips to the gas station and more money in your pocket. Plus, you're doing a solid for the environment by reducing your carbon footprint. The hybrid powertrain combines a gasoline engine with electric motors, optimizing fuel consumption without sacrificing performance. This makes the CRV Hybrid AWD an excellent choice for eco-conscious drivers who still need the practicality of an SUV. The real-world MPG can vary based on driving conditions and habits, but overall, owners report that the CRV Hybrid AWD lives up to its EPA estimates. Maintaining consistent speeds, avoiding hard acceleration, and utilizing regenerative braking can further enhance fuel efficiency. Regular maintenance, such as tire inflation and oil changes, also plays a crucial role in maximizing MPG. In comparison to non-hybrid SUVs, the 2023 Honda CRV Hybrid AWD offers significant fuel savings, making it a smart financial decision in the long run.

Performance and Handling

Now, let's talk about how the 2023 Honda CRV Hybrid AWD actually drives. It's not just about saving gas; you want to enjoy the ride, right? The hybrid powertrain delivers a combined 204 horsepower, which provides ample power for most driving situations. The all-wheel-drive system ensures confident handling in various weather conditions, giving you that extra grip when you need it. The transition between electric and gasoline power is smooth and seamless, making for a refined driving experience. Whether you're navigating city streets or cruising on the highway, the CRV Hybrid AWD offers a comfortable and responsive ride. The suspension is tuned to provide a balance of comfort and control, absorbing bumps and maintaining stability. The steering is precise and well-weighted, allowing for easy maneuverability in tight spaces. The regenerative braking system not only helps to recharge the battery but also provides smooth and predictable braking performance. The CRV Hybrid AWD also comes with various driving modes, such as Eco, Sport, and EV, allowing you to customize the driving experience based on your preferences. In Eco mode, the vehicle prioritizes fuel efficiency by optimizing throttle response and reducing energy consumption. Sport mode enhances acceleration and responsiveness for a more engaging driving experience. EV mode allows the vehicle to operate solely on electric power for short distances, further reducing emissions. Overall, the 2023 Honda CRV Hybrid AWD delivers a well-rounded performance that combines efficiency, comfort, and capability.

Interior and Technology

Moving inside, the 2023 Honda CRV Hybrid AWD doesn't disappoint. The interior is well-designed with high-quality materials and a comfortable layout. You'll find plenty of space for passengers and cargo, making it a practical choice for families or anyone who needs extra room. The seats are supportive and comfortable, even on long drives. The technology is also a highlight, with a user-friendly infotainment system, a suite of advanced safety features, and convenient connectivity options. The infotainment system includes a touchscreen display with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ility, allowing you to seamlessly integrate your smartphone. The safety features include adaptive cruise control, lane departure warning, and automatic emergency braking, providing added peace of mind on the road. The CRV Hybrid AWD also offers convenient features such as a wireless charging pad, a power liftgate, and a premium audio system. The interior design is both functional and stylish, with attention to detail evident in the fit and finish. The spacious cabin provides ample headroom and legroom for both front and rear passengers. The cargo area is also generous, offering plenty of space for luggage, groceries, or sports equipment. The rear seats can be folded down to create even more cargo space when needed. Overall, the 2023 Honda CRV Hybrid AWD offers a comfortable, spacious, and well-equipped interior that enhances the overall driving experience.

Comparing the 2023 Honda CRV Hybrid AWD to Competitors

When you're shopping for a hybrid SUV, it's essential to see how the 2023 Honda CRV Hybrid AWD stacks up against the competition. Models like the Toyota RAV4 Hybrid, Ford Escape Hybrid, and Hyundai Tucson Hybrid are all strong contenders. Each has its strengths, but the CRV Hybrid AWD often stands out due to its balance of fuel efficiency, performance, and interior space. The Toyota RAV4 Hybrid is a popular choice, known for its reliability and strong resale value. However, the CRV Hybrid AWD often offers a slightly more refined driving experience and a more spacious interior. The Ford Escape Hybrid is another worthy competitor, offering a sporty design and a range of advanced technology features. However, the CRV Hybrid AWD typically provides better fuel efficiency and a more comfortable ride. The Hyundai Tucson Hybrid is a stylish and feature-rich option, offering a long list of standard equipment and a competitive price. However, the CRV Hybrid AWD often delivers a more engaging driving experience and a more established reputation for reliability.
